Jordan Liberty brings his New York Fashion Week creations to Give Good Face on model Brooke Quinn. All videos are in HD format and look fantastic full screen! As always, these videos were designed to be fast-paced, so the instructions are written on the screen if you need to pause. Here is the full product listing:

Smashbox PhotoFinish Primer "Light"
Smashbox Studio Skin 15-Hour Wear Foundation and HD Concealer with Stila Pointed Foundation Brush
MakeUpForEver Contour Kit with Ulta Professional Fan Brush
MakeUpForEver HD Powder with Stilazzi Powder Brush
Smashbox PhotoFinish Lid Primer with Studio Gear Concealer Brush
Urban Decay "Asphyxia" Shadow with Stilazzi Large Shadow Brush
Urban Decay "Purple Haze" Shadow with Stilazzi Crease Brush
MakeUpForEver "#92" Matte Shadow
Smashbox "Blackout" Shadow
Ulta Professional Angle Brush
Smashbox "Onyx" Limitless Liner Pencil
Smashbox Artificial Light for Eyes
Smashbox Full Exposure Mascara
Essence Brow Pencil
Smashbox "Light" Nude Lip Liner
Smashbox "Baby Pout" Lip Enhancing Gloss and Stilazzi Lip Brush

To make this look more "wearable," swap the first shadow "Asphyxia" with Urban Decay's "Sin" or "X" shadow, or just leave the brow bone bare.

You can do this look with any color! Choose 3 shades of any color to make this your own look - a light, a medium, and an intense or deep matte shade. I've done this look with teals, brown/bronzes, and deep blues...looks amazing in any shade!
